Warning Signs of Roof Leaks and How to Address Them

Roof leaks can be a homeowner’s worst nightmare, leading to a cascade of problems that can damage the interior and exterior of the property. Recognizing the early signs of roof leaks can save you from costly repairs and potential hazards. Here’s a comprehensive guide to help you identify and address these warning signs.

The Impact of Roof Leaks on Your Property

  • Structural Damage: Prolonged exposure to water can weaken the structural integrity of your home, affecting both interior and exterior areas. This includes damage to the insulation system, which can lead to increased energy bills.
  • Safety Hazards: Wet floors from roof leaks can lead to accidents like slips and falls. It’s essential to address leaks promptly to ensure the safety of the inhabitants.
  • Insect Infestation: Damp areas are breeding grounds for insects. A leaking roof can lead to infestations, which can further damage your property and pose health risks.
  • Decreased Property Value: A leaking roof can significantly reduce the value of your property, making it less appealing to potential buyers.

Key Signs of Roof Leaks

To ensure the longevity of your roof and the safety of your home, it’s crucial to be aware of the following signs:

1. Algae and Mold Buildup

Algae and mold are common in areas with warm or humid climates. Their presence on your roof can indicate potential leaks. Moreover, they might also signify other structural issues that need attention.

2. Buckling Shingles

If you notice that your shingles are buckling, it could be due to improper installation or damage. Buckling shingles can allow water to seep into your home, leading to leaks.

3. Curling Shingles

Shingles that curl, often due to clogged gutters or excessive water absorption, can be a sign of an underlying roof leak. An improper or damaged roof ventilation system can also lead to this issue.

4. Damaged Flashing

Flashing is crucial for preventing water from entering your home. If it’s damaged, often due to improper installation or storm damage, it can be a significant source of leaks.

5. Granule Loss

An aging roof or one that has experienced storm damage can lose granules. This granule loss can lead to water buildup, increasing the risk of leaks.
